Remuneration Authority Act 1977

19A: Temporary reduction determinations (COVID-19)

You could also call this:

"Temporary pay cuts during the COVID-19 pandemic"

Illustration for Remuneration Authority Act 1977

There is a part of the Remuneration Authority Act 1977 called Temporary reduction determinations (COVID-19). You can find it in section 19A. This section was repealed, which means it is no longer in effect, as of 31 January 2021.
